Poured from the bottle into a Hoegaarden witbier glass.

A heavily shocking white and soapy head. Falls very quickly with lots of sudsy snapping carbonation sounds. Hazy yellow and large cola bubbles sticking to the glass. Lots of rising large bubbles. Cider appearances. Somewhat ok, but not that appetizing.

Large spiced nose, but also a good sense of bile and vomit character. A bit of ick. A bit of pith and bitter orange. Feels a bit off kilter.

Palate improves considerably on first sip. Juice orange body with a sharp spice. A bit wet though even for a witbier with Tang like finish and depth. A real nice bready white malt action, with a hint of toast on the finish. Light sweetness makes it way slowly, giving to a very light honey character.

Overall this has some good qualities but not all the pieces are there for me to desire it again.

Poured from a 22oz bomber into a tall wheat glass. Brought back from the NABA Competition.

A: Mostly clear light orange color. Aggressive pour leads to a ginormous fluffy cotton colored head that fades ever so slowly and leaves plenty of lacing.

S: First hit of the nose is the coriander and orange followed by some clove smell and hints of banana as well as other unidentifiable (by me) spices. Oat, wheat and malt combination make for a nicely zippy-sweet smelling beer.

T: Follows the nose directly with the orange making its appearance towards the end of the taste. Definite tones of spices and orange, banana seems to only be in the smell as it is nowhere to be found in the taste.

M: Creamy, yet fizzy feel. Really lifts off the tongue.

O: Really well done wit. I liked that it wasn't too cloudy but not clear either. No need to add orange to this one as it is perfectly citrusy all on its own.
